(1)In section 41 of the Road Traffic Act 1988 (c. 52) (regulation of construction, weight, equipment and use of vehicles)—
(a)in subsection (2), at the end insert—
“(m)speed assessment equipment detection devices.”, and
(b)in subsection (7), at the end insert—
““speed assessment equipment detection device” means a device the purpose, or one of the purposes, of which is to detect, or interfere with the operation of, equipment used to assess the speed of motor vehicles.”
(2)After section 41B of that Act (breach of requirement as to weight: goods and passenger vehicles) insert—
A person who—
(a)contravenes or fails to comply with a construction or use requirement as to speed assessment equipment detection devices, or
(b)uses on a road a motor vehicle or trailer which does not comply with such a requirement, or causes or permits a motor vehicle or trailer to be so used,
is guilty of an offence.”
(3)In section 42(a) of that Act (breach of other construction and use requirements), for “or 41B(1)(a)” substitute “, 41B(1)(a), 41C(a)”.
(4)In section 98(1) of the Road Traffic Offenders Act 1988 (c. 53) (interpretation), at the appropriate place insert—
““special road” in England and Wales has the same meaning as in the Highways Act 1980 and in Scotland has the same meaning as in the Roads (Scotland) Act 1984,”.
(5)In Schedule 1 to that Act (offences to which certain sections apply), after the entry relating to section 41B of the Road Traffic Act 1988 (c. 52) insert—
“RTA section 41C | Breach of requirement as to speed assessment equipment detection device. | Sections 11 and 12(1) of this Act.” |
(6)In Part 1 of Schedule 2 to that Act (prosecution and punishment of offences: offences under the Traffic Acts), after the entry relating to section 41B of the Road Traffic Act 1988 insert—
“RTA section 41C | Breach of requirement as to speed assessment equipment detection devices. | Summarily. | (a) Level 4 on the standard scale if committed on a special road. (b) Level 3 on the standard scale in any other case. | Discretionary. | Obligatory. | 3-6 or 3 (fixed penalty).” |
(7)In Schedule 3 to that Act (fixed penalty offences), after the entry relating to section 41B of the Road Traffic Act 1988 insert—
“RTA section 41C | Breach of requirement as to speed assessment equipment detection devices.” |
